Beauty is as enchanting as it can be deceptive. Is it really in the eye of the beholder? For the most part it can certainly seem like that. It has about it an ethereal quality that feels so fleeting
that you can miss it if you blink.

Being the beholder only means you’re the official filter through which everyone else gets to
hear second-hand that you think a thing is beautiful or not. Bit of bias binding methinks! Still, it’s the way things are most of the time.

On the flip side of the coin, I find it interesting that a thing can (in the beginning seem beautiful) and depending on how closely we let ourselves get to the thing there is a possibility that once the distance between it and us has been bridged and our prejudices quieted we might indeed change our minds and see that what was previously beautiful to us could infact be ugly up close and personal. It’s happened before.

Beauty is enchanting in the way that happening upon charm in a person is delightful and intoxicating. It gives us a sense of joyfulness that we don’t expect yet are completely disarmed by
it for the shallow reason of how well we feel just from being in its presence. Odd creatures aren’t we?

Beauty never phases me but it always does surprise me. After all these years I’m not sure why. Can you hazard a guess? In the meantime, I shall continue to allow beauty’s true colours to reveal themselves, that’s always an interesting exercise.
